Find Vietnamese Restaurants
Near: Newport
- South Saint Paul Vietnamese Restaurants
- Inver Grove Heights Vietnamese Restaurants
- Saint Paul Park Vietnamese Restaurants
- Cottage Grove Vietnamese Restaurants
- Saint Paul Vietnamese Restaurants
- Mendota Vietnamese Restaurants
- Afton Vietnamese Restaurants
- Lake Elmo Vietnamese Restaurants
- Rosemount Vietnamese Restaurants
- Hastings Vietnamese Restaurants